Tools You’ll Need
Before starting your project, gather the necessary tools: a circular saw, power drill, measuring tape, clamps, random orbital sander, speed square, safety glasses, and hearing protection. These tools are essential for accurately cutting and assembling the wooden pieces.
Materials List
The materials required for building a wooden storage bench include 2×4 lumber, plywood, wood screws, wood glue, hinges, sandpaper, paint or wood stain, and polyurethane finish. Choosing high-quality materials is crucial for the durability and aesthetics of the final product.
Step-by-Step DIY Wooden Storage Bench Plans
Step 1 – Measure Your Space
Begin by measuring the area where you plan to place the storage bench to ensure a proper fit.
Step 2 – Cut All Wood Pieces
Use your circular saw to cut the lumber and plywood according to the measurements.
Step 3 – Assemble the Frame
Construct the frame of the bench using wood screws and wood glue for stability.
Step 4 – Attach the Side Panels
Attach the side panels to create the structure of the bench.
Step 5 – Install the Bottom Panel
Add the bottom panel to create the storage compartment.
Step 6 – Build and Attach the Lid
Create the lid of the bench and attach it securely with hinges for easy access to the storage area.
Step 7 – Sand Every Surface
Sand all surfaces of the bench to smooth out rough edges and prepare the wood for finishing.
Step 8 – Paint or Apply Wood Stain
Choose a paint color or wood stain that complements your home décor and apply it evenly to the bench.
Step 9 – Install the Hinges
Attach the hinges to the lid and body of the bench to allow for smooth opening and closing.
Step 10 – Final Inspection and Finishing Touches
Inspect the bench for any imperfections, make necessary adjustments, and add any final touches to complete the project.
Common Beginner Mistakes
Avoid common mistakes such as incorrect measurements, skipping pilot holes, using warped lumber, over-tightening screws, and forgetting to sand before finishing. These errors can impact the structural integrity and appearance of the bench.
Tips to Make Your Storage Bench Last Longer
To ensure the longevity of your wooden storage bench, seal the wood properly, use exterior-grade materials for outdoor benches, reapply protective finish every few years, keep the bench dry, and tighten loose screws regularly. These practices will help maintain the quality and durability of the bench over time.
